Drinking water network operator
Comprehensive help in all phases of the modelling strategy
We have been working with a network operator for drinking water since 2010 and have realised various sub-projects in the course of this partnership. One project involved comprehensive support in the tendering, implementation and realisation of a modelling strategy for the introduction of a CAFM solution based on SAP. We were able to successfully support the goal of implementing CAFM for over 400 existing buildings from the CAD side. As part of the pilot project, we supported the company and advised it in negotiations with the CAFM software provider. We also developed an OpenBIM strategy and implemented various add-ins for AutoCAD Architecture in order to seamlessly transfer the room fittings to the SAP-based CAFM system.
